Lowering thick plants is a critical element of landscape management, assisting to bring back order, improve visual appeals,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can restrict air flow, reduce sunshine penetration, and create chances for bugs and disease. Pruning and thinning are the main techniques for handling dense or unruly vegetation, allowing plants to flourish while preserving a controlled appearance. The process includes selectively eliminating excess branches, stems, and foliage, constantly thinking about the natural development habit of each species. Timing is necessary; some plants respond best to pruning throughout inactivity, while flowering ranges may need post-bloom cutting to preserve blossoms. Correct method ensures cuts are tidy and positioned to motivate healthy brand-new development. In addition to boosting plant health, decreasing overgrowth enhances availability and exposure in the landscape Paths, driveways, and outdoor home end up being safer and more welcoming. Long-term maintenance plans avoid future overgrowth, ensuring a balanced and unified landscape.
